    Rush Limbaugh says:

    1. Fill your bathtub with cold water.
    2. Fill every empty plastic container you have with water.
    3. Fill enough ziplock bags 3/4 of water to provide 1 gallon of water/day/adult in your household.
    4. Put the bags in your freezer.

    The Ziplock idea is a new one for me. I always fill several 5 gallon plastic containers to always have enough water to flush the toilets.

    The bathtub thing is over-rated.

    Instead you need a porta potty with lots of plastic bags to poop into. Don't forget toilet paper storage too.

    For ice storage I save gallon water containers and put them into the freezer.

    For water storage I have dozens of other water containers filled with tap water. To actually drink this you need to filter it and/or boil it though. Water "spoils" too.

    A chest freezer is smarter than a standing freezer because the cold air is heavier than room temperature and stays in a chest freezer when you open it (from the top).
